After numerous rumors and denials by Nintendo itself, it seems like the WiiU will indeed meet its anticipated end soon.

On the Japanese Nintendo website, the following image can be seen:

m32hkq2havuegljqv3yo.png

The Japanese text can be translated to "Production is scheduled to end soon" (even Google Translate will give you something similar).

While the WiiU's end was expected, especially with the upcoming Nintendo Switch early next year, it is a tad bit surprising since Nintendo itself recently denied rumors pertaining to the end of the home console's production.

However there is no indication as to how soon is "soon" and since it's on their Japanese website, we don't know as of yet how it will impact other regions.

Update: In a statement to Kotaku, Nintendo of America had the following to say: “We can confirm that as of today, all Wii U hardware that will be made available in the North American market for this fiscal year has already been shipped to our retail partners. We encourage anyone who wants Wii U to communicate with their preferred retail outlet to monitor availability.”
